Sony Music Entertainment UK Ltd v Noel Redding Estate Ltd & Anor [2023] EWHC 941 (Ch) (25 April 2023)
The Defendant failed to demonstrate that New York is clearly or distinctly a more appropriate forum than England. The parties and acts are substantially connected to the UK, and the claims are governed by UK law. The releases, though executed in New York, must be construed in the context of the UK claims. The New York proceedings do not encompass the full dispute, and a stay is not justified as the interests of justice do not require deferral to the New York action.

Legal Issues
- 1 Whether England or New York is the appropriate forum for the dispute regarding copyright and performers' rights in Jimi Hendrix Experience recordings
- 2 Whether the action should be stayed pending the outcome of New York proceedings
- 3 Whether the claim as pleaded discloses a viable cause of action under UK law
Ratio Decidendi
The Defendant failed to demonstrate that New York is clearly or distinctly a more appropriate forum than England. The parties and acts are substantially connected to the UK, and the claims are governed by UK law. The releases, though executed in New York, must be construed in the context of the UK claims. The New York proceedings do not encompass the full dispute, and a stay is not justified as the interests of justice do not require deferral to the New York action.
Court Disposition
Appeal dismissed; permission to appeal refused or, if granted, appeal dismissed on merits.
Orders
- Application for stay or setting aside of the action refused
- Proceedings to continue in the English court
